Frequently Asked Questions

Personalized art tutoring addresses a wide range of skills across drawing, painting, sculpture, digital media, and art history. Tutors work with students to strengthen foundational techniques like perspective, shading, and composition, while also helping develop critical thinking about art concepts and creative problem-solving. Whether a student is preparing for AP Art & Design, building a portfolio for college admission, or simply looking to develop their artistic voice, personalized instruction allows for customized focus on the specific areas where each student wants to grow.

In a typical Phoenix classroom with a 17.6:1 student-teacher ratio, art instruction often follows a set curriculum with limited time for individualized feedback. Personalized art tutoring provides dedicated attention to your specific goals, whether that's mastering a particular medium, developing a unique artistic style, or meeting specific assignment requirements. Tutors can adjust pacing, dive deeper into techniques that interest you, and provide real-time critique and guidance that helps accelerate skill development in ways group settings cannot.

During an initial session, an art tutor will typically assess your current skill level, discuss your artistic goals, and understand what you want to accomplish—whether that's improving technical skills, preparing for an exam, or building a portfolio. They'll ask about your preferred mediums, past experience, and any specific challenges you're facing. This conversation helps the tutor create a personalized plan that targets your needs, establishes clear milestones, and ensures your tutoring sessions deliver measurable progress toward your artistic goals.

Yes. Personalized tutoring is particularly effective for AP Art & Design exam preparation and portfolio development. Tutors can help students understand the AP curriculum requirements, guide them through the sustained investigation and concentration components, and provide detailed feedback on portfolio pieces. For college applications, tutors work with students to refine their artistic voice, ensure pieces demonstrate technical skill and conceptual thinking, and help present work in a way that stands out to admissions committees. The individualized feedback accelerates improvement and helps students meet rigorous standards.

Progress in art depends on your starting point, frequency of practice, and specific goals. Students often notice improvement in fundamental skills like drawing accuracy and shading within a few weeks of consistent practice with guidance. More complex skills—like mastering perspective, developing a personal style, or creating polished portfolio pieces—typically develop over months of focused work. The key is combining tutoring sessions with regular practice between sessions. Personalized instruction accelerates this timeline by identifying inefficiencies in technique and directing practice toward the skills that matter most for your goals.
